About Alice Pabreza

EDWARDSBURG, Mich. — Alice M. Pabreza, 86, of Edwardsburg, passed to her rest Tuesday, Aug. 25, in her home after a long illness. She was born Sept. 29, 1928, at the family home in Mason Township in Cass County — the daughter of Benjamin J. and Ruba (Bement) Williamson — where she grew up and attended the school known as "Swamp School. She transferred to Edwardsburg Public Schools and graduated. She then attended some college and became a librarian, which became her career. After she married, her husband's work took them to Ohio, California and Arizona. While in Westerville, Ohio, she worked for the Catholic schools in the school library. While in Oceanside, Calif., she worked in Escondido at Lawrence Welk Gift Shop. Back in Michigan, she worked for Cass County Main Library in Cassopolis, mostly with the Book Mobile program, and she retired from that position. Alice was married Sept. 4, 1948, at her parent’s home, then at Our Lady of the Lake Catholic Church in Edwardsburg, to George M. Pabreza. He survives with their children, Thomas (Nancy) Pabreza of Edwardsburg and Christine Pabreza of Kalamazoo. There are two cherished grandchildren, Ryan Pabreza and Katie Pabreza. Other surviving family are a sister, Anna M. (Don) Harness of Cassopolis, brother Eugene C. (June) Williamson of Elkhart, and several nieces and nephews. Her extended family are a sister-in-law, Patricia (Pabreza) Bellaire of Edwardsburg, and a brother-in-law, Robert (Ruth) Pabreza of Lewisville, N.J. Family who have passed are her parents, brother-in-law Anthony Pabreza and a sister-in-law Anna Pabreza as a child. Alice was a person of great faith. She loved her church, her family and her community. She was very generous in giving and attending to the needs of others. She was an avid reader, having an ample supply of books to choose from.
